Teaching with Purpose: A 26 Week Devotional For Teachers

Rate this book
Discover daily inspiration and spiritual guidance tailored for educators in "Teaching with A 26 Week Devotional for Teachers." Written with the challenges and joys of teaching in mind, this devotional series offers a meaningful journey through a school year, inviting teachers to deepen their faith and impact their classrooms with God's love.

Each week, delve into a new theme that resonates with the heart of every
- Embracing Your Role as an Educator
- Finding Happiness in Your Calling
- Creating an Atmosphere of Worship in Your Classroom
- Loving Your Students as Christ Loves Us
- Recognizing the Unique Gifts in Each Student
- Seeking Divine Guidance in Teaching
- Being a Light in Your School
- Celebrating God’s Creation in a Diverse Classroom
- Interceding for Your Students
- Following Jesus' Example in Leading Students
- Upholding Integrity and Honesty in Education
- Overcoming Adversity with God’s Strength
- Ending the School Year with Gratitude and Reflection
-AND MORE!

Each devotional
-Engaging passages that relate to the theme, offering biblical insights and practical applications for teaching and life.
-Heartfelt prayers that inspire teachers to connect with God daily, seeking His wisdom and strength.
-Thought-provoking questions that encourage personal introspection and spiritual growth.
-Practical steps to integrate faith into daily teaching practices, fostering a nurturing and supportive classroom environment.

Perfect for Christian educators seeking to align their teaching with biblical principles, even if they work in a secular school environment. "Teaching with Purpose" is a companion for every teacher’s journey, reminding them of the profound impact they have in shaping young lives and the eternal value of their work in God’s kingdom.


Note from the
As a teacher myself, I was always looking for ways to guide myself and bring glory to God in my teaching, since I know this is what he called me to do. Even working in a public school where you cannot explicitly talk about God in your classroom, I discovered there are so many ways I can still focus on the Lord, create an atmosphere of worship, and encourage my students that bring glory to God while still respecting the boundaries of the work space I was in. Actions speak louder than words, and I hope this devotional helps remind others of the actions we can take to reflect Christ's love everyday.
